FRANKFURT AM MAIN, GERMANY, July 23, 2026 /EINPresswire.com/ — ANTARES is a new public-private partnership funded by the German Federal Ministry of Research, Technology and Space (BMFTR) that brings together the Fraunhofer ITMP in Hamburg, the Helmholtz Centre for Infection Research (HZI) in Braunschweig and Enamine Deutschland GmbH from Frankfurt am Main (Enamine). The partners will use AI models to rapidly identify novel antibiotics towards safer, more affordable cures for patients battling life-threatening and often drug-resistant infections.
The AI models will be trained and tested using publicly available datasets, providing a low-risk approach to optimize the most suitable model. After the initial adjustment, the model is improved iteratively using high throughput testing of substances predicted to be antibiotically active to achieve the best possible prediction accuracy. Importantly, while starting with known datasets the consortium has the ability to make and test newly synthesized libraries.

To enable this vision, structure-activity relationships learned from the models will be extracted using ExplainableAI (XAI) approaches. In addition, a generative model will propose new structures with antibiotic activity. Enamine is the leading provider of chemical compounds and a scientifically driven Contract Research Organisation for integrated drug discovery (IDD) with unique partnering opportunities in exploring new chemical spaces. The company combines access to the in-house produced screening compounds (5 million in stock) and building blocks (350,000 in stock) with a comprehensive platform of integrated discovery services in bioinformatics, biology, and chemistry to advance and accelerate the efforts in drug discovery.

Scientists at the Helmholtz Centre for Infection Research (HZI) in Braunschweig and its other sites in Germany are engaged in the study of bacterial and viral infections and the bodyโs defense mechanisms. They have a profound expertise in natural compound research and its exploitation as a valuable source for novel anti-infectives. As member of the Helmholtz Association and the German Center for Infection Research (DZIF) the HZI performs translational research laying the ground for the development of new treatments and vaccines against infectious diseases.
